One lane of 15th Street bridge reopens today

LARAMIE, Wyo. – One lane of the 15th Street bridge over Interstate 80 has reopened to traffic as of today, July 13. Traffic from both directions is allowed to cross the bridge one direction at a time using the southbound lane. College Drive (WYO 212) to close next week at BNSF crossing

CHEYENNE, Wyo. – College Drive (WYO 212) will close next week at the BNSF Railway crossing, and traffic will be unable to pass that point until work is complete. The closure will begin Monday, July 17, and is scheduled through Wednesday, July 19. The crossing is about a half-mile east of the I-25 interchange (Exit 7). Aeronautics Commission to meet July 18 in Cheyenne

The Wyoming Aeronautics Commission will meet July 18 in Cheyenne for a business meeting to vote on modifications to the Wyoming Aviation Capital Improvement Program budget and hear a presentation on the current and upcoming runway reconstruction project in Wheatland. Fort Steele rest area reopened

RAWLINS, Wyo. – The Fort Steele rest area has reopened following a paving project at the facility. The rest area is off Exit 228 east of Sinclair in Carbon County. For information about this news release, contact WYDOT District 1 public information specialist Matt Murphy at (307) 745-2142.
